We all know and love the Smiley Face, but we use its opposite, the Sad Face just as much. As graphic design formed over time, the simple, re-usable symbols of sad face have been multiplying. Perhaps some of the most touching depictions of sad faces can be found in cemeteries, where sadness is the resident. All of these works contain a level of drama different than ordinary, tranquil scenes, They are moving, saddening and captivating in their own right. Remember Lichtenstein painting Crying Girl from the 1960s, the depiction of a sad modern woman, crying because of unreturned love. Sad faces of modern men and women flooded the figurative contemporary art, from the early modernity to pop art. Their depictions range from subtle crying portraits, to inspiring photographs of grief stricken people, to portrayals of wild pain, as it one of the most iconic paintings of all times, The Scream by Munch. But painters have always sought to find something beautiful in a sad face, the glow in a tear, the purity of the blue emotion.
